New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Loading settings in elevated mode #372

Closed
tusmester opened this Issue May 24, 2018 · 0 comments

Comments

Projects
None yet
3 participants
@tusmester
Copy link
Member

tusmester commented May 24, 2018

Currently we populate the settings tree cache in the name of the current user, which is invalid, because sometimes that user does not have enough permissions for all the content to load.

All (?) tree caches should be loaded in elevated mode, in a SystemAccount block.

Solution options

  1. elevate in the base TreeCache class (singleton Instance property)
  2. elevate in the LoadItems implementations in derived classes

Acceptance

  • backport to SN6 and notify the CF team

@kavics kavics added this to the Sprint 159 milestone May 29, 2018

@kavics kavics self-assigned this May 29, 2018

@kultsar kultsar closed this May 30, 2018

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ment